Climate and Weather in Hornos, Spain
Hornos is a beautiful town located in the province of Jaén in the Andalusian region of Spain. It is situated in the Sierra de Segura mountain range, which gives it a unique climate and weather patterns throughout the year.
Temperature
Hornos experiences a Mediterranean climate, characterized by hot summers and mild winters. The average temperature in the summer months, from June to September, ranges from 30°C (86°F) to 35°C (95°F). These months are known for their long days and plenty of sunshine, making it the perfect time to explore the stunning natural landscapes surrounding the town.
During the winter months, from December to February, the temperature in Hornos drops to an average of 10°C (50°F) during the day, with colder nights reaching around 2°C (36°F). While winter is considered the low season for tourism in Hornos, it offers a different kind of charm, with cozy fireplaces and a peaceful atmosphere.
Precipitation
Hornos experiences a relatively dry climate throughout the year, with most of the rainfall occurring during the late autumn and winter months. The average annual precipitation is around 500mm (19.7 inches), with the wettest months being November and December.
During the summer months, precipitation is minimal, with only a few sporadic thunderstorms occurring. This dry period, combined with the high temperatures, makes it important for visitors to stay hydrated and protect themselves from the sun when exploring the outdoors.
Wind
The Sierra de Segura mountain range surrounding Hornos acts as a natural barrier, which helps protect the town from strong winds. However, during the winter months, occasional gusts of wind can be experienced, particularly in the higher elevations of the mountains.
Sunshine Hours
Hornos enjoys a high number of sunshine hours throughout the year, with an average of 2,800 hours annually. This abundance of sunshine makes it an attractive destination for outdoor activities such as hiking, mountain biking, and exploring the nearby lakes and nature reserves.
